mysql 数据备份
时间: 2023-08-17 08:11:35 浏览: 75
您好!对于MySQL数据备份,您可以使用以下方法之一:
1. 使用mysqldump命令:这是MySQL自带的一个命令行工具,可以将数据库的数据和结构导出为SQL文件。例如,使用以下命令备份名为"database_name"的数据库:
```
mysqldump -u username -p database_name > backup.sql
```
然后,将会生成一个名为"backup.sql"的SQL备份文件。
2. 使用MySQL Workbench:这是MySQL官方提供的图形化管理工具,可以方便地进行数据库备份。在Workbench中,选择要备份的数据库,然后点击菜单中的"Data Export"选项,按照提示进行操作即可。
3. 使用第三方工具:还有一些第三方工具可用于MySQL数据备份,如Navicat、DBeaver等。这些工具通常提供了更多的备份选项和灵活性,您可以根据自己的需求选择适合的工具进行备份。
无论您选择哪种方法进行备份,建议定期进行备份和测试恢复,以确保数据的安全性和完整性。请注意确保备份文件的安全存储,并采取适当的措施保护您的数据库和备份文件。
相关问题
MYSQL数据备份与恢复
MySQL是一种常用的关系型数据库管理系统,它支持数据备份和恢复,这对于数据安全和数据恢复非常重要。以下是MySQL数据备份和恢复的步骤:
数据备份:
1.使用命令行工具或者图形化工具(如phpMyAdmin)登录到MySQL服务器。
2.选择要备份的数据库或者表。
3.使用MySQL的备份命令(mysqldump)将数据备份到本地磁盘或者远程服务器。例如,备份整个数据库的命令是:
mysqldump -u 用户名 -p 数据库名 > 备份文件名.sql
4.在备份时,可以选择备份的选项,例如备份结构和数据,或者只备份数据等。
数据恢复:
1.同样使用命令行工具或者图形化工具登录到MySQL服务器。
2.创建一个新的数据库(如果需要)。
3.使用MySQL的恢复命令(mysql)将备份数据恢复到数据库中。例如,恢复整个数据库的命令是:
mysql -u 用户名 -p 数据库名 < 备份文件名.sql
4.在恢复时,可以选择恢复的选项,例如只恢复数据或者结构和数据等。
注意事项:
1.备份和恢复时需要保证MySQL服务是运行的。
2.备份文件可以是压缩的,但是需要在恢复前解压缩。
3.备份和恢复时需要保证备份文件和恢复目标的MySQL版本是相同的。
4.备份和恢复时需要注意数据的完整性和一致性,以免数据丢失或者损坏。
linux配置mysql数据备份
你可以按照以下步骤来配置MySQL数据备份:
1. 安装并启动MySQL服务器:首先,确保你已经安装了MySQL数据库服务器,并且它已经在运行中。
2. 创建备份目录:选择一个合适的目录用于存储备份文件,并确保MySQL用户有权限读写该目录。
3. 编写备份脚本:创建一个Shell脚本来执行备份操作。以下是一个简单的备份脚本示例:
```shell
#!/bin/bash
BACKUP_DIR="/path/to/backup/directory"
DATE=$(date +%Y%m%d%H%M%S)
DB_USER="your_mysql_user"
DB_PASSWORD="your_mysql_password"
DB_NAME="your_database_name"
mysqldump -u $DB_USER -p$DB_PASSWORD $DB_NAME > $BACKUP_DIR/backup_$DATE.sql
```
确保将`/path/to/backup/directory`替换为你选择的备份目录路径。还需要将`your_mysql_user`、`your_mysql_password`和`your_database_name`替换为实际的MySQL用户名、密码和数据库名。
4. 设置定期备份:使用cron或者其他定时任务工具来自动执行备份脚本。例如,可以使用crontab来设置每天晚上的备份任务:
```
0 0 * * * /path/to/backup/script.sh
```
以上示例将在每天的午夜执行备份脚本。确保将`/path/to/backup/script.sh`替换为实际的脚本路径。
这样,你就配置好了MySQL的数据备份。每天定时执行备份脚本,生成的备份文件将保存在指定的备份目录中。你可以根据需要自定义备份脚本,例如添加压缩、日志记录等功能。
相关推荐
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)